| Summary: | This volume discusses fundamental aspects of quantum field theory and of gauge theories, with attention to mathematical consistency. Basic issues of the standard model of elementary particles (Higgs mechanism and chiral symmetry breaking in quantum chromodynamics) are treated without relying on the perturbative expansion and on instanton calculus. |
